IP查询与IP地址解析
一、IP地址的定义
IP地址(Internet Protocol Address)是分配给每台联网设备的独特标识符,尤其是在互联网环境中。它如同设备在网络中的“住址”,使得不同设备之间能够实现高效的通信和数据传输。每台设备都拥有一个唯一的IP地址,这确保了数据能够准确无误地到达指定的目的地。
二、IP地址的分类
根据使用情境和网络架构的不同,IP地址主要可以分为以下几种类型:
1. IPv4地址:这是最常见的IP地址格式,使用32位二进制表示,通常以四组十进制数形式展现,例如192.168.1.1。此类地址数量有限,大约为42亿个。
2. IPv6地址:由于IPv4地址逐渐枯竭,IPv6应运而生,采用128位二进制表示,能够提供几乎无限的地址空间。IPv6地址通常以八组十六进制数表示,并用冒号分隔,比如2001:0db8:85a3:0000:0000:8a2e:0370:7334。
三、IP地址的检测与查询
1. IP查询的必要性
进行IP地址查询的原因多种多样,主要包括但不限于:
- 网络管理:网络管理员可以使用IP查询工具监测网络设备的状态,识别异常流量及攻击来源。
- 地理位置定位:依靠IP地址,可以大致判断设备的物理位置,广泛用于地区限制和精准广告投放等场景。
- 安全性检验:用户能够通过IP查询来验证对方地址的真实性,从而防范网络诈骗风险。
2. IP查询工具及方法
目前有多种在线和本地工具用于IP地址的查询,常用的包括:
- WHOIS:此工具可以查询域名与IP地址的注册信息,例如所有者、注册单位和联系方式等。
- Ping命令:用户可以通过命令行中的Ping命令测试主机的可达性,同时获取基本的IP地址信息。
- Traceroute:利用Traceroute命令,可以追踪特定IP地址的数据包传输路径,从而洞悉网络架构。
- GeoIP查询:一些在线服务提供基于IP地址的地理位置查询,能够获取国家、城市及ISP等信息。
四、IP地址的地理位置解析
IP地理位置解析是指通过IP地址获取设备的位置信息。虽然IP地址未必能精确到具体位置,但通常可提供大概的地理区域。
1. 解析原理
大部分IP地址的地理位置数据库由多种来源的数据构成,包括互联网服务提供商(ISP)的注册信息、用户反馈和网络流量分析等。